    Madonna has enjoyed a "perfect ending" to her long 66th birthday celebrations in Italy with her rumoured new boyfriend

    The Queen of Pop hit the milestone on 16 August but has been on holiday for weeks with Jamaican footballer Akeem Morris, 28, with the pair taking in the country's most popular tourist hotspots


    She captioned a set of images from their trip to Rome - one of which showed them standing inside an ancient church: "Arrivederci Roma!!! A perfect ending to a Glorious Birthday Celebration with friends and family! (Dancing, cake, clinking champagne glasses, red heart, Italy flag emojis.) Ciao Italia!!!!"

    Mother-of-six Madonna's twin daughters Stella and Estere, 11, popped up in her holiday shots, and could be seen sitting together inside of what appeared to be the same museum and inside the chapel.

    In earlier shots taken with Akeem, Madonna was seen holding the athlete's hand as she wore a white gown with a black bodice underneath.

    Another image showed them seated together at a banquet table set for Madonna's birthday dinner, which was hosted by the Archaeological Park of Pompeii's ancient theatre.

    Madonna first met her rumoured new love Akeem in 2022 when they appeared in a shoot together in the Paper magazine.

    They weren't seen together again until July 2024, when the musician posted snaps of him on her Instagram.

    Madonna's images showed her cuddling up to the footballer on 4 July as they celebrated the US holiday together in New York.

    She has also posted a picture of herself in bed with Akeem that was captioned: "Hot Fun In The Summer Time."

    Akeem lives in New York after being born in Jamaica, the Mail has reported, which also said he has a degree in political science and government after studying at Stony Brook University between 2014 and 2017.

    During his time at university, Akeem played soccer and also was a forward for Oyster Bay United football club.
